Key Insights
The South American body temperature monitoring market, valued at $96.03 million in 2025, is projected to experience robust growth, driven by increasing healthcare infrastructure development, rising prevalence of infectious diseases necessitating rapid diagnosis, and growing adoption of technologically advanced devices. The market's Compound Annual Growth Rate (CAGR) of 6.80% from 2025 to 2033 indicates substantial expansion. Key growth drivers include the rising demand for non-contact infrared thermometers and thermal scanners in hospitals and clinics, owing to their ease of use, infection control benefits, and faster screening capabilities. Increased government initiatives promoting public health and disease surveillance further fuel market growth. While the market faces restraints such as high initial investment costs associated with advanced technologies and potential variations in accuracy across different devices, the overall growth trajectory remains positive. The segmental analysis reveals strong performance across various product types, including digital thermometers, infrared ear thermometers, and non-contact infrared thermometers, with hospitals and clinics representing the largest end-user segment. Brazil and Argentina are the leading national markets within South America, reflecting their relatively advanced healthcare systems and higher disease prevalence compared to the rest of the region. Key players such as Helen of Troy Limited, 3M, and Omron Corporation are leveraging technological advancements and strategic partnerships to consolidate their market position.
The market's segmentation highlights the increasing preference for non-contact methods, especially in high-traffic areas like hospitals and clinics. This shift is influenced by the need to minimize cross-contamination risk and improve efficiency. The substantial growth potential is evident across all application areas (oral cavity, rectum, ear, etc.), reflecting the versatile use of temperature monitoring devices across various healthcare settings. Ongoing research and development efforts focused on improving device accuracy, portability, and user-friendliness are expected to further enhance market appeal and drive future growth. The relatively high CAGR suggests that the market will likely surpass the $150 million mark by 2033, barring any significant unforeseen disruptions. This growth is expected to be sustained by the continuous expansion of healthcare infrastructure, increasing awareness of the importance of early disease detection, and the introduction of innovative solutions within the body temperature monitoring landscape.
